Abstract
垂向减震器座立式加工夹具,包括底板,在底板上设置一次加工夹具和二次加工夹具;一次加工夹具包括设置底板上的前支撑架和后支撑架,在前支撑架顶端中部设有凸块,凸块左右侧壁分别安装左右移动的横向顶丝,在前支撑架顶端两侧设置相对布置的第一油缸,在底座上位于后支撑架后方设置竖直挡铁,在底座上位于前支撑架和后支撑架之间设置指向挡铁的第二油缸;二次加工夹具包括设置在底板上的水平定位台和设在水平定位台顶面的二个竖直定位销,在水平定位台左右两侧及后侧分别设置上下运动的压臂。其可使垂向减震器座定位与装夹操作简单,省时省力,提高加工效率;且可将垂向减震器座牢固装夹,提高垂向减震器座加工的精准度,提高产品合格率。
The vertical shock absorber seat vertical processing fixture includes a bottom plate, and a primary processing fixture and a secondary processing fixture are arranged on the bottom plate; the primary processing fixture includes a front support frame and a rear support frame on the bottom plate, and a front support frame is set in the middle of the top of the front support frame. There are bumps, the left and right side walls of the bumps are respectively installed with horizontal top wires that move left and right, the first oil cylinders are arranged oppositely on both sides of the top of the front support frame, and the vertical stop iron is arranged on the base behind the rear support frame. A second oil cylinder pointing to the iron block is arranged between the front support frame and the rear support frame; the secondary processing fixture includes a horizontal positioning table arranged on the bottom plate and two vertical positioning pins arranged on the top surface of the horizontal positioning table. The left and right sides and the rear side of the positioning table are respectively provided with pressing arms that move up and down. It can make the positioning and clamping operation of the vertical shock absorber seat simple, save time and effort, and improve the processing efficiency; and can clamp the vertical shock absorber seat firmly, improve the machining accuracy of the vertical shock absorber seat, and improve the processing efficiency. Rate of qualified products.

背景技术Background technique
垂向减震器座是动车转向架中的重要组成部分,在垂向减震器座加工过程中,需要将垂向减震器座装夹固定在数控机床操作平台。传统的垂向减震器座装夹固定方式是:首先通过人工划线对垂向减震器座确定基准线并校正,然后使用等高的垫铁将垂向减震器座支撑在数控机床操作台,最后紧固数控机床操作台上的螺栓,将与螺栓连接的压板将垂向减震器座装夹固定。传统的垂向减震器座定位与装夹操作复杂,费时费力,加工效率低;且通过紧固螺栓使压板装夹垂向减震器座的装夹结构不牢固,导致垂向减震器座加工不精准,产品合格率低。The vertical shock absorber seat is an important part of the motor car bogie. During the processing of the vertical shock absorber seat, the vertical shock absorber seat needs to be clamped and fixed on the CNC machine tool operating platform. The traditional way of clamping and fixing the vertical shock absorber seat is: first determine the reference line of the vertical shock absorber seat by manually scribing and correct it, and then use the equal height pad to support the vertical shock absorber seat on the CNC machine tool. Finally, tighten the bolts on the CNC machine tool operation table, and clamp the vertical shock absorber seat with the pressure plate connected with the bolts. The traditional vertical shock absorber seat positioning and clamping operations are complicated, time-consuming and laborious, and the processing efficiency is low; and the clamping structure of the vertical shock absorber seat is not strong by tightening the bolts, resulting in the vertical shock absorber. The seat processing is not accurate, and the product qualification rate is low.

本实用新型的有益效果是:The beneficial effects of the present utility model are:
1、正面装夹垂向减震器座操作时,首先将垂向减震器座前端座在前支撑架上、将垂向减震器座后端座在后支撑架上,进行水平定位;然后同步启动二个第一油缸的活塞杆,将垂向减震器座左右两侧同步夹持,并将二个横向顶丝顶靠在垂向减震器座前端左右两侧内壁,进行左右定位与装夹;再启动第二油缸,将垂向减震器座向后推靠在竖直挡铁前端面,进行前后定位与装夹;垂向减震器座正面定位与装夹操作简单,省时省力,加工效率高;且第一油缸和第二油缸装夹垂向减震器座的装夹结构牢固,垂向减震器座加工精准,产品合格率高。1. When the vertical shock absorber seat is clamped on the front, first place the front end of the vertical shock absorber seat on the front support frame, and seat the rear end of the vertical shock absorber seat on the rear support frame for horizontal positioning; Then start the piston rods of the two first oil cylinders synchronously, clamp the left and right sides of the vertical shock absorber synchronously, and push the two lateral top wires against the inner walls of the left and right sides of the front end of the vertical shock absorber seat to carry out the left and right Positioning and clamping; start the second oil cylinder again, push the vertical shock absorber seat back against the front end surface of the vertical block iron, and perform front and rear positioning and clamping; the front positioning and clamping operation of the vertical shock absorber seat is simple , saves time and effort, and has high processing efficiency; and the clamping structure of the first oil cylinder and the second oil cylinder clamping the vertical shock absorber seat is firm, the vertical shock absorber seat is processed accurately, and the product qualification rate is high.
2、反面装夹垂向减震器座操作时,首先将垂向减震器座倒扣座在水平定位平台顶面,使朝上布置的垂向减震器座底面处于水平状态,进行水平定位,同时使二个竖直定位销穿过垂向减震器座上二个对应的安装孔,进行前后左右定位;然后启动第三油缸,使三个压臂的自由端下压,将垂向减震器座紧固压持在水平定位台上;垂向减震器座反面定位与装夹操作简单,省时省力,加工效率高;且三个压臂装夹垂向减震器座的装夹结构牢固,垂向减震器座加工精准,产品合格率高。2. When the vertical shock absorber seat is clamped on the reverse side, firstly place the vertical shock absorber seat upside down on the top surface of the horizontal positioning platform, so that the bottom surface of the vertical shock absorber seat arranged upwards is in a horizontal state, and the horizontal shock absorber seat is placed horizontally. At the same time, make the two vertical positioning pins pass through the two corresponding mounting holes on the vertical shock absorber base to position the front, rear, left and right; then start the third oil cylinder to press down the free ends of the three pressure arms, and The shock absorber seat is fastened and pressed on the horizontal positioning table; the reverse positioning and clamping operation of the vertical shock absorber seat is simple, time-saving and labor-saving, and the processing efficiency is high; and the vertical shock absorber seat is clamped by three pressing arms The clamping structure is firm, the vertical shock absorber seat is processed accurately, and the product qualification rate is high.

反面装夹垂向减震器座操作时,首先将垂向减震器座倒扣座在水平定位平台顶面,使朝上布置的垂向减震器座底面处于水平状态,进行水平定位,同时使二个竖直定位销14穿过垂向减震器座上二个对应的安装孔,进行前后定位和左右定位;然后启动第三油缸15,使三个压臂16的自由端下压,将垂向减震器座紧固压持在水平定位台13上;最后启动数控机床对朝上布置的垂向减震器座底面进行加工。When the vertical shock absorber seat is clamped on the reverse side, firstly place the vertical shock absorber seat upside down on the top surface of the horizontal positioning platform, so that the bottom surface of the vertical shock absorber seat arranged upward is in a horizontal state, and then perform horizontal positioning. At the same time, make the two vertical positioning pins 14 pass through the two corresponding mounting holes on the vertical shock absorber seat to perform front and rear positioning and left and right positioning; then start the third oil cylinder 15 to press down the free ends of the three pressing arms 16 , fasten and hold the vertical shock absorber seat on the horizontal positioning table 13; finally, start the CNC machine tool to process the bottom surface of the vertical shock absorber seat arranged upward.
